What I Check First Before Buying

When I shop for a gel seat pad, I first look at comfort, size, and support. I want the pad to feel soft but still give enough cushioning. I also make sure it fits my car seat properly so it does not slide around while I drive.

Gel Quality and Cushioning

For me, the quality of the gel matters a lot. I prefer a seat pad that uses thick, durable gel because it usually lasts longer and keeps its shape better. If the gel is too thin, I find that it flattens quickly and does not provide enough relief.

Breathability and Heat Control

I always pay attention to whether the pad stays cool. Some seat pads trap heat, which can become uncomfortable during summer or long drives. I like gel pads with breathable covers or ventilation features because they help me stay cooler and more comfortable.

Non-Slip Design

A non-slip bottom is important to me because I do not want the pad moving every time I get in or out of the car. I look for pads with rubberized grips or textured bottoms. This gives me more confidence that the pad will stay in place while I drive.

Size and Fit

I always compare the pad’s dimensions with my car seat before buying. Some pads are too small and do not cover enough area, while others may be too large for compact seats. I prefer a size that supports my sitting area without feeling bulky.

Ease of Cleaning

Since car seats collect dust and spills, I like a gel seat pad that is easy to clean. A removable cover is a big plus for me because I can wash it when needed. If the pad is not easy to maintain, I usually skip it.

Durability and Build Quality

I look for strong stitching, firm materials, and a pad that does not lose shape after repeated use. A cheap pad may feel comfortable at first, but I have found that better build quality saves money in the long run.

Support for Long Drives

For long trips, I want a pad that reduces pressure on my tailbone and hips. If I drive for hours, proper support becomes more important than softness alone. I choose a pad that balances comfort with pressure relief.

Price and Value

I do not always buy the most expensive option, but I also avoid the cheapest one if it looks weak or poorly made. I try to find the best value by comparing comfort, durability, and features. In my experience, a mid-range gel seat pad often gives the best balance.
